    Zachary David Alexander "Zac" Efron (born October 18, ) is an American actor, singer, and producer. He began acting professionally in the early s, and rose to prominence in the late s for his leading role in the High School Musical franchise (–08). During this time, he also starred in the musical film Hairspray () and the comedy film 17 igen (). He has since appeared in successful films like New Year's Eve (), The Lucky One (), Neighbors (), smutsig eller oordnad Grandpa (), and Neighbors 2: Sorority Rising ().

    Efron was born in San Luis Obispo, California, and later moved to Arroyo Grande, California. His father, David Efron, is an electrical engineer at a power hållplats, and his mother, Starla Baskett, is a secretary who worked at the same power plant. Efron has a brother, Dylan, and had, as he has described it, a "normal childhood" in a middle-class family. He was raised in an agnostic household and did not practice any religion as a child.     Jon Avery Abrahams (born October 29, ) is an American actor. He is best known for his roles in several films such as Sonny Poncelet in Dead Man Walking (), Bobby Prinze in Scary Movie, Denny Byrnes in Meet the Parents (both ), and Dalton Chapman in House of Wax ().

    Early life and family

    [edit]

    Abrahams was born in New York City. He attended Saint Ann's School in Brooklyn.[1]

    Abrahams' great-uncles were actor Mack Gray – long time confidant of entertainers George Raft, Dean Martin, and Frank Sinatra – and stuntman and fight coordinator Joe Gray. His father is the artist Martin Abrahams.
